Michelangelo Valenti nasce nel 1990, è un pittore e scultore figurativo italiano, vive e lavora vicino Roma. Dopo il liceo artistico, si laurea presso l'Accademia delle Belle Arti in Roma. La passione per l'arte di Michelangelo si manifesta fin da giovane, a 10 anni frequenta la bottega dell'artista Ezio De Rubeis (Velletri, Rm). Nel corso degli anni Michelangelo ha occasione di stringere amicizie con altri artisti, Omero Bordo, Igor Mitoraj. La ricerca artistica di Michelangelo si ispira allo studio dei grandi maestri del passato come: PieterPaulo Rubens, Antoon Van Dyck, Jan Van Eyck, Frans Hals, Rembrant, Michelangelo Buonarroti, Leonardo Da Vinci, Michelangelo Merisi, William-Adolphe Bouguereau, John William Waterhouse, Canova, questo si riflette nelle sue opere. L'amore per l'arte anacronistica non limita Michelangelo ad apprezzare anche le opere d'arte dalla poetica che varia dalla Pop art all' astrattismo o all' installazione ed altro ancora.
